American artist Ryan McGinness is known for his eye-catching drawings and Warhol-inspired use of iconography – public logos, signage and contemporary symbols, as a means of personal expression. He’s even credited with elevating the status of icons to fineart through his paintings, sculptures, installations and books!

From 1919 to 1933, the Bauhaus united finearts and crafts to create practical yet beautiful designs for the machine age. He aimed to start a new movement in the visual arts that rejected the excessive historicism and ornamentation that defined late 19th-century design in favour of a modern , industrial aesthetic.
